If say, I want to get it in to more than one branch, would I have to submit 
multiple patches?

Only if your trunk patch doesn't apply to the tip of the branch you
want to get it landed on. You are of course expected to apply it,
build the branch build and test it.

Note, that it's not guaranteed a branch patch will be accepted even if
a trunk version of it was. There's a list of approval criteria for
branch somewhere.
